数据分析和网络爬虫_python爬虫怎么找数据

数据分析和网络爬虫_python爬虫怎么找数据Python 数据分析和爬虫都是数据科学领域中的重要技能 它们各有特点和难点 以下是它们各自的特点和难点的简要概述 Python 数据分析 特点 数据清洗和预处理 使用统计学和数学方法进行数据处理和分析 可视化和探索性数据分析 难点 数据清洗和预处理 如处理缺失值 异常值和重复值 探索性数据分析 需要熟悉数据分析库如 Pandas Numpy 和 Matplotlib

Python数据分析和爬虫都是数据科学领域中的重要技能,它们各有特点和难点。以下是它们各自的特点和难点的简要概述:

Python数据分析

特点

数据清洗和预处理。

使用统计学和数学方法进行数据处理和分析。

可视化和探索性数据分析。

难点

数据清洗和预处理,如处理缺失值、异常值和重复值。

探索性数据分析,需要熟悉数据分析库如Pandas、Numpy和Matplotlib。

数据逻辑思维的建立。

Python爬虫

特点

使用Python编写,模拟网页浏览器行为获取数据。

丰富的第三方库和工具,如BeautifulSoup、Scrapy。

灵活性和扩展性。

难点

网站结构分析,确定数据位置和获取方式。

反爬机制应对,如验证码、频率限制。

数据清洗和处理,去除噪音和无用信息。

动态网页爬取,可能需要使用浏览器模拟工具或Ajax技术。

可靠性和稳定性,处理网络异常和数据缺失。

总结

对于初学者来说, Python数据分析可能相对简单一些,因为Python语法简洁直观,且数据分析主要是对已有数据的整理、转换和分析。而 爬虫则需要对Web开发和数据挖掘有一定的兴趣和基础,同时需要处理更多的技术挑战,如反爬机制和动态网页爬取。

选择哪个领域开始学习,取决于你的兴趣和现有的技能。如果你对Web开发和数据挖掘感兴趣,可能会发现爬虫更容易上手;如果你对数据分析和数据可视化更感兴趣,数据分析可能是更好的起点。

编程小号
上一篇 2025-05-14 11:51
下一篇 2025-05-14 11:43

相关推荐

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
如需转载请保留出处:https://sigusoft.com/bj/84527.html